Shrubs trimming services involve the careful pruning and shaping of shrubbery to maintain a property’s aesthetic appeal and health. Professional providers typically assess the growth patterns of shrubs and remove overgrown or dead branches to promote healthy development. This process can include shaping shrubs to a desired form, reducing their size, and ensuring they do not encroach on pathways, driveways, or other structures. Proper trimming not only enhances the visual appeal of a landscape but also helps prevent issues related to overgrowth and structural weakness.
One of the primary benefits of shrub trimming is addressing common landscape problems such as overgrown or unruly plants that can obscure views, block sunlight, or interfere with other garden features. Trimming can also help eliminate diseased or damaged branches, reducing the risk of pests and decay spreading throughout the shrub. Regular maintenance through trimming encourages dense, healthy growth and can prolong the lifespan of the plants. Additionally, well-maintained shrubs contribute to a tidy and organized appearance, which can increase curb appeal for residential and commercial properties alike.

The overview below groups typical Shrubs Trimming proj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kitsap County,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Average Cost Range - Shrubs trimming services typically cost between $50 and $150 for small to medium-sized bushes. Larger or more complex shrubbery can increase costs up to $300 or more. Costs vary based on shrub size and accessibility.
Per Shrub Pricing - Many local pros charge between $15 and $50 per shrub, depending on the height and density. Some providers may offer discounts for trimming multiple shrubs at once. Exact prices depend on the specific shrub and site conditions.
Hourly Rates - Alternatively, shrub trimming services may be billed hourly, with rates generally ranging from $40 to $80 per hour. The total cost depends on the number of shrubs and the complexity of the trimming work.
Additional Factors - Extra charges may apply for removal of debris or trimming hard-to-reach shrubs. These additional costs can add $20 to $100 or more, depending on the scope of work and local service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
